What Actually Counts as a Raw Peanut in the Grocery Aisle

Walk into any US grocery store and pick up a bag labeled “raw peanuts.” The peanuts inside look pale, feel soft compared to their roasted cousins, and carry no smoky aroma. In the strictest sense, a raw peanut is an uncooked, dried kernel still wearing its thin, papery reddish-brown skin after being cured following harvest.

The picture gets more complicated once you look past the label. Nearly every bag of raw peanuts on a US shelf has been steam-blanched at temperatures around 215°F (102°C) to loosen the skins, then mechanically dried before packaging. The American Peanut Council, the industry group that tracks production in Georgia, Texas, and Alabama, confirms this steam treatment is standard. So “raw” on the label really means “unroasted,” not “uncooked.”

Shelf-Stable Raw Versus Truly Fresh Green Peanuts

Truly raw peanuts do exist, but they show up under a different name and a different season. Green peanuts are dug up a few weeks after the plants mature, shipped while still moist, and sold at farm stands, specialty markets, and through the Georgia Peanut Commission in late summer and early fall. They spoil within days and must be boiled or roasted quickly.

If you see a bag in the snack aisle in February, those are shelf-stable raw peanuts, not green ones. Knowing this distinction saves money on the wrong form for your recipe and explains why those peanuts in your pantry behave so differently from the ones your grandmother boiled fresh from the field.

How Roasting Transforms a Peanut From the Inside Out

Drop raw peanuts into a 350°F (175°C) oven and the transformation starts within minutes. Heat drives moisture below 2%, proteins and sugars react with each other, and oils move closer to the surface. What comes out looks darker, smells deeper, and snaps cleanly when you bite it.

The chemistry behind that change has a name. The Maillard reaction kicks in around 285°F (140°C) and rebuilds amino acids and reducing sugars into hundreds of new aromatic compounds, including pyrazines (which give roasted nuts their earthy backbone) and furans (which contribute a toasted, almost caramel note). This reaction is why a roasted peanut tastes nothing like a raw one, even though both came off the same plant.

Dry Roasting Versus Oil Roasting

Dry roasting relies solely on circulating hot air, adding no extra fat to the nuts. Oil roasting tumbles peanuts in peanut, sunflower, or canola oil at high heat, adding roughly 1 to 2 grams of fat per 30-gram serving and a slightly richer mouthfeel. Planters and Skippy typically dry-roast their cocktail peanuts, while Jif’s dry-roasted spreads use the same method before grinding.

For most home cooks, the practical difference shows up in baking. Oil-roasted peanuts hold their crunch longer in trail mix because the surface oil slows moisture reabsorption. Dry-roasted peanuts deliver a cleaner peanut flavor that doesn’t compete with chocolate or spice in recipes like brittle or satay.

Heat Reshapes Chemistry, Not Just Color

Roasting doesn’t merely brown the surface. Vitamin B3 (niacin) becomes more bioavailable as heat breaks down bound forms. Polyphenols shift their profile, and free-radical-scavenging compounds multiply. Moisture loss concentrates every existing nutrient into a smaller, denser package, which is why a tablespoon of roasted peanut butter delivers more calories than the same spoon of raw peanut butter.

The Nutritional Trade-Offs Between Raw and Roasted Peanuts

USDA FoodData Central shows both raw and roasted peanuts deliver nearly identical fat profiles: about 50% monounsaturated fats (mostly oleic acid, the same heart-healthy fat in olive oil), 30% polyunsaturated fats, and 20% saturated fats. The difference is density, not composition.

Roasted peanuts clock in around 166 calories per 28 grams (about an ounce), while raw peanuts run closer to 158. That small gap reflects water loss during roasting. Every gram of moisture driven off concentrates the calories, protein, and fat into a smaller package, so roasted nuts feel heavier in your hand even when the serving size stays the same.

Antioxidants Shift in Both Directions

Raw peanuts already contain resveratrol (the same compound in red wine) and p-coumaric acid, two antioxidants tied to reduced inflammation in cell studies. Light to medium roasting tends to raise these levels by 15–25% as heat breaks down cell walls and releases bound forms.

The flip side is vitamin E, primarily alpha-tocopherol, which is heat-sensitive and drops 15–30% under aggressive roasting. A 2020 analysis in the Journal of Food Science and Technology found that lightly roasted peanuts (around 320°F for 13 minutes) hit a sweet spot: antioxidant gains with minimal vitamin loss.

Mineral Absorption Improves After Roasting

Raw peanuts carry phytic acid, a compound that binds to magnesium, zinc, and iron and reduces their absorption in your gut. Roasting degrades phytic acid by roughly 15–20%, making those minerals more available. Magnesium in particular benefits, going from roughly 7% absorption in raw peanuts to closer to 9% after moderate roasting, according to a 2018 review in Plant Foods for Human Nutrition.

The FDA monitors aflatoxin levels in US peanut products and enforces a maximum of 20 parts per billion, but the risk climbs when peanuts sit in warm, humid conditions. Roasted peanuts, with moisture below 2%, are far less hospitable to mold growth.

Commercial peanut handlers reduce risk at every stage. Incoming peanuts are screened, dried to safe moisture levels within hours of harvest, and often sorted using optical scanners that reject discolored kernels. Aflatoxin testing happens both at receiving stations and after processing, and roasting itself destroys 50–70% of any contamination that slips through. That layered approach is why peanuts from major US suppliers tracked by the Georgia Peanut Commission consistently meet safety thresholds.

Dry-Roasted Peanuts and Allergic Response

Allergen research has surfaced a nuance worth knowing. A 2014 study in the Journal of Allergy and Clinical Immunology found that dry-roasted peanuts provoked stronger immune responses in test subjects compared to raw peanuts, likely because roasting alters the structure of Ara h 1 and Ara h 2, the two major peanut allergen proteins.

For anyone without a peanut allergy, this change is irrelevant. For parents introducing peanuts to infants under pediatric supervision, current guidance from the American Academy of Pediatrics recommends smooth peanut butter or peanut powder rather than whole peanuts (which pose a choking risk), and recent FDA-cleared products designed for early allergen introduction are now available.

Shelf Life and Storage Realities

Unopened, shelf-stable raw peanuts in a cool pantry last about 4–6 months before their oils oxidize and develop a paint-like smell. Dry-roasted peanuts last 6–9 months under the same conditions because less moisture means slower mold risk and slightly more stable oils. Once opened, both forms benefit from airtight containers in the fridge, where cool temperatures push shelf life to a year or more by slowing oxidative rancidity.

Store both raw and roasted peanuts in sealed containers away from light and heat. Refrigeration buys you months, not weeks, especially for the raw form.

Matching Peanut Form to Specific Cooking and Baking Uses

Reach for roasted peanuts when you want toasted flavor locked into the dish. Peanut brittle depends on Maillard-driven browning for its signature color and snap. Satay sauce, the Thai peanut sauce served with grilled skewers, gets its depth from roasted peanuts blended with coconut milk, palm sugar, and chilies. Homemade peanut butter also starts best with roasted peanuts; raw peanuts produce a pale, grassy-tasting spread that lacks the rich, familiar flavor most kitchens expect.

Trail mix and granola bars benefit from roasted peanuts because their low moisture keeps the mix crisp for weeks, even when combined with dried fruit. For chocolate-covered snacks, roasting deepens the nutty backbone so the peanut holds its own against cocoa’s bitterness.

When Raw Peanuts Earn Their Place

Raw peanuts shine in recipes where you want a neutral base that will be cooked later. Soaked and blended raw peanuts make a mild nut milk that doesn’t compete with sweet or savory add-ins. Sprouting raw peanuts, soaking them until tiny tails emerge, reduces phytic acid further and creates a living-food ingredient for salads and bowls.

For dishes where peanuts get cooked again afterward, like simmered stews or baked goods where the peanuts are folded into a wet batter, raw peanuts work because they’ll absorb flavor from the surrounding ingredients without contributing their own competing toastiness.

Skin-On, Blanched, and How It Changes the Dish

The thin reddish skin around a peanut carries bitter tannins and a slight earthiness. Leaving skins on adds a speckled appearance to sauces and baked goods and boosts antioxidant content by a small margin. Blanching, whether steam or mechanical, removes the skin and gives you pale, clean peanuts that disappear into smooth sauces, candy bars, and Asian-style dipping sauces.

From an allergy standpoint, peanut skins contain some of the same allergenic proteins as the kernel, so skin removal doesn’t make peanuts safe for someone with a peanut allergy. For everyone else, the choice comes down to color, flavor, and texture in the finished dish.

Storage, Label Reading, and a Quick Decision Guide

Moisture activity and oil oxidation, not vague kitchen folklore, drive how long peanuts stay fresh. Moisture activity (a measure of how much water is available for microbial growth) sits around 0.7 in raw peanuts and drops to 0.5 in roasted ones, which is why mold prefers the raw form. Oil oxidation speeds up with heat, light, and time, so the enemy of long storage is the open bag on the counter, not the refrigerator itself.

Transfer opened peanuts to airtight glass or rigid plastic containers. Push out excess air before sealing. Store in a cool, dark cupboard for short-term use (a month or less) or in the fridge for longer keeping. For bulk storage beyond three months, the freezer keeps oils stable and quality high.

Decoding Package Terms

Labels can mislead if you don’t know what the words mean. “Dry roasted” means hot-air roasted without added oil. “Oil roasted” means peanuts were tumbled in oil during roasting and carry a small amount of added fat. “Blanched” means skins have been removed, either mechanically or by steam. “Green raw” or “fresh raw” indicates truly uncooked peanuts that need immediate refrigeration and are typically sold seasonally.

“Raw” alone, as it appears on most US peanut bags, signals unroasted but already steam-blanched and dried for shelf life. Knowing that distinction keeps you from buying green peanuts by accident, or skipping the blanched option when you actually wanted skin-on.

FAQ

Are raw peanuts more nutritious than roasted peanuts?

Neither is universally more nutritious; each wins on different nutrients. Raw peanuts preserve more vitamin E and living enzymes, while roasted peanuts gain antioxidant compounds like resveratrol and offer better magnesium absorption thanks to reduced phytic acid. USDA FoodData Central shows nearly identical protein and fat in both forms.

Is it safe to eat raw peanuts?

Yes, as long as the peanuts come from a US supplier that meets FDA aflatoxin limits. Commercial raw peanuts are dried and screened to reduce mold risk, but storing them in warm, humid conditions raises that risk over time. Refrigeration after opening keeps them safe for months.

Do roasted peanuts lose nutrients when cooked?

Roasting modestly reduces heat-sensitive vitamin E and thiamine, but it also increases antioxidant activity and makes magnesium more absorbable. The net change depends on roasting temperature and time, with lighter roasting preserving more nutrients overall.

Which peanuts have more antioxidants, raw or roasted?

Lightly to medium-roasted peanuts typically deliver more bioavailable antioxidants like resveratrol and p-coumaric acid than their raw counterparts. Heat breaks down cell walls and frees bound forms, raising antioxidant capacity by 15–25% in most studies.

Why do roasted peanuts taste different from raw peanuts?

The Maillard reaction between amino acids and reducing sugars generates hundreds of new aromatic compounds during roasting. Pyrazines give earthy notes, furans add caramel tones, and moisture loss concentrates existing flavors, producing the deep, toasted taste raw peanuts lack.

Can raw peanuts cause aflatoxin exposure?

Raw peanuts carry a higher aflatoxin risk because their elevated moisture encourages Aspergillus mold growth. Commercial grading, drying, and testing by US suppliers reduce this risk sharply, but home storage in warm, humid conditions can reintroduce it. Roasting also destroys a large share of any aflatoxin present.
